KINGS OF MACEDON. Alexander III ‘the Great’, 336-323 BC. Tetradrachm (Silver, 25 mm, 17.18 g, 8 h), Amphipolis, circa 330-323. Head of Herakles to right, wearing lion's skin headdress. Rev. ΑΛΕΞΑΝΔΡΟΥ Zeus seated to left on backless throne, holding eagle in his right hand and long scepter in his left; in field to left, boukranion. Price 93. Troxell, Studies, issue E8. Clear, well-centered, lightly toned and sharp. Good extremely fine.

From a collection in the United States, ex Classical Numismatic Group 33, 11 June 1994, 47.
